Storage advantage - because of the safety considerations, gas cylinders need ample storage room because hydrogen containers that are need to be placed in a distance far from oxidizing gas containersPurity factor - laboratory generators create extreme quality methodical gases from on-site resource removing effectively hydrocarbons along with the carbon dioxide. These generators sometimes comprise hydrogen purifiers, which are palladium made. This element shows notable property of allowing hydrogen only to go away through it. Therefore, it results for the utmost transparency of the hydrogen gas.Greater compatibility - laboratory generators show compatibility with mainly of the primary analytical instruments therefore resulting in added constancy and better reproduction.Popular means for the techniques of gas generation are "pressure swing adsorption; vacuum pressure swing adsorption, membrane based separation", endothermic, cryogenic, exothermic and others. Due to convenience and environmental factors, PSA is proving of becoming a famous technology used as gas generators in the laboratory.Laboratory gas generator is an essential part of laboratory doing research being utilized in decisive analytical instruments. Some of high end applications listed include the use of high cleanliness gases are; Liquid Chromatography and Gas Chromatography. :
